    Can you see the UBUNTU spash screen when booting? And are you using the onboard ATI graphics adapter. If so try booting into rescue mode and edit /etc/X11/xorg.conf

    sudo vi /etc/X11/xorg.conf

    Then add the following text in Device section of frame buffer:

    Option "reference_clock" "28.636 MHz"
